Y + 7 = -1/7 (x + 4)

Mathematics
1 answer:
GenaCL600 [577]3 years ago
3 0
Y+7 = -1/7 (x+4)
Y+7 = -1/7x - 4/7
Y= -1/7x -4/7 - 7
Y = -1/7x - 53/7

The inverse function can be found by solving ...

  f(y) = x

  (√y)/5 +2 = x

  (√y)/5 = x -2 . . . . . subtract 2

  √y = 5(x -2) . . . . . . multiply by 5

  y = 25(x -2)² . . . . . square both sides

The inverse function is ...

  f^{-1}(x)=25(x-2)^2

_____

<em>About the graph</em>

The inverse of a function is its mirror image across the line y = x.
